What: Funny Garbage creates opening title sequence for theatrically released feature film, “Friday After Next” starring Ice Cube and Mike Epps.
Where: Movie theaters everywhere
When: September – November 2002
How did we do it?
- Based on an idea from Funny Garbage, the film’s director, Marcus Raboy, made a decision to create an animated title sequence which explores the themes of the movie; FG was tasked with conceiving, designing and animating the three minute opening title sequence in a record 5 weeks.
- Funny Garbage’s work was praised in The New York Times review of the film: “a good-size piece of its running time is consumed by a very cool animated credits sequence, filled with details like a “Hollyweed” sign up in the Hills” (11/22/02, Elvis Mitchell)
- Funny Garbage participated in the design and production of the DVD-release of the film, contributing the font and design elements to the DVD.
